President Dr Mohamed Muizzu officiated the groundbreaking ceremony for Masjid Unmul’mu’minin Aisha R.A. on Wednesday afternoon in Hulhumalé Phase One. The mosque will be built on the same site as the existing temporary mosque.
The project is an initiative of Medina Investment Management and is funded by Sheikh Ismail Mohamed’s generous contribution. The two-storey mosque, named in honour of Unmul’mu’minin Aisha R.A., the wife of Prophet Mohamed (PBUH), will accommodate around 2,000 worshippers. It features a research library, a dedicated women’s prayer wing, and female-only bathrooms. In alignment with sustainability efforts, the entire mosque will be powered by renewable energy.
President Muizzu was accompanied at the ceremony by First Lady Madam Sajidha Mohamed, Sheikh Ismail Mohamed and his family, Cabinet Ministers, and senior Government officials.
This initiative marks a significant step in enhancing religious facilities in Hulhumalé, while incorporating modern amenities and sustainability-focused infrastructure to serve the growing community.
